A conflict of interest involves a person or entity that has two relationships competing with each other for the person's loyalty. Maricopa Arizona Conflict of Interest of General Partner and Release: A Comprehensive Overview In Maricopa, Arizona, the Conflict of Interest of General Partner and Release is an essential legal document used in various partnership agreements to address potential conflicts of interest that may arise between general partners and the partnership. This document aims to ensure transparency, protect the interests of all parties involved, and establish guidelines for resolving conflicts in a fair and ethical manner. The Conflict of Interest of General Partner and Release in Maricopa, Arizona, typically consists of multiple clauses addressing different types of conflicts and releases. Some common types of conflicts that this document may address include: 1. Financial Conflict of Interest: This clause aims to mitigate conflicts arising from a general partner's personal financial interests that may directly or indirectly affect their decision-making for the partnership. It establishes guidelines to prevent situations where a general partner could use their position for personal financial gain or engage in activities that create conflicts between their personal interests and the partnership's best interests. 2. Competitive Conflict of Interest: This clause deals with conflicts arising when a general partner engages in activities or partnerships that may directly compete with the partnership's business. It aims to ensure that general partners act in the partnership's best interests and prevents situations where personal business ventures or affiliations may undermine the partnership's success or market positioning. 3. Fiduciary Duty Conflict of Interest: This clause addresses conflicts that may arise when a general partner's personal interests conflict with their fiduciary duty to act in the best interests of the partnership and its stakeholders. It establishes guidelines to ensure general partners prioritize the partnership's interests even when their personal interests may be at odds. The Conflict of Interest of General Partner and Release document in Maricopa, Arizona, also includes a release agreement. This agreement acknowledges that all partners have understood and agreed to the terms outlined in the document and agree to release each other from any liability for actions taken in good faith and within the scope of their duties. The release agreement ensures that partners cannot hold each other personally liable for fulfilling their roles as outlined in the partnership agreement. By having a clear and detailed Conflict of Interest of General Partner and Release document, partnerships in Maricopa, Arizona, can establish a framework that promotes ethical conduct, prevents conflicts of interest, and protects the partnership's long-term success. Partners can confidently collaborate, knowing that their interests are safeguarded and any potential disputes can be managed in a fair and transparent manner.
